| Dark photons appear in many well-motivated dark matter scenarios,
which leads to a worldwide effort to search for them. In this talk, I will present two
novel search methods for dark photons at the LHCb experiment. One is an exclusive
search in charm meson decay, and the other is a fully data-driven inclusive search
based on di-muon resonances. These searches advance particle physics by showing
how LHCb can have sensitivity to large regions of unexplored dark-photon parameter
space.
